There is No Tuition Fees for B.tech in Computer Science and Engineering at Indian Institute of Technology, Delhi for SC/ST Category.
However, they are required to pay an amount of 7800 rupees annually which is for other charges such as exam fee, library, books etc. Mess fee is to be paid separately which is around 30000 rupees per semester.
